Output 8efed633018d688e798157f9855d8a62326cb631cd69bbbdce32bb2a3c59db83:14

value
107418
script pubkey
OP_0 OP_PUSHBYTES_20 d452c526a58c399199a99b3b929d37f0bf98ce4a
address
bc1q63fv2f493suerxdfnvae98fh7zle3nj2mr6fv3
transaction
8efed633018d688e798157f9855d8a62326cb631cd69bbbdce32bb2a3c59db83
spent
true